Where is the Yansky family from?

You can see how Yansky families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Yansky family name was found in the USA, and Scotland between 1861 and 1920. The most Yansky families were found in USA in 1920. In 1861 there was 1 Yansky family living in Argyll. This was 100% of all the recorded Yansky's in Scotland. Argyll had the highest population of Yansky families in 1861.

What did your Yansky 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Farmer and Sales Clerk were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Yansky. 40% of Yansky men worked as a Farmer and 50% of Yansky women worked as a Sales Clerk. Some less common occupations for Americans named Yansky were Butcher and Teacher.

What is the average Yansky lifespan?

Between 1966 and 2003, in the United States, Yansky life expectancy was at its lowest point in 2000, and highest in 1998. The average life expectancy for Yansky in 1966 was 70, and 77 in 2003.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Yansky 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
